What does "corpuscle" mean?
- noun A minute particle; an atom; a molecule.
- noun A protoplasmic animal cell; especially, such as float free, like blood, lymph, and pus corpuscles; or such as are embedded in an intercellular matrix, like connective tissue and cartilage corpuscles.
